Output 7eca4256530cba1ca31320fa85422ff3f31908d659e13a36a019550ae09d0e5d:0

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 895e0e39679f1c84de40cc33fd4038508789bb28 OP_EQUAL
address
3EDMAvHuhp6JUwHrFY2RC8Pb53FNi9j8rS
transaction
7eca4256530cba1ca31320fa85422ff3f31908d659e13a36a019550ae09d0e5d
spent
true